MICHAEL CERVERIS
 

Broadway: In The Next Room or the vibrator play, Hedda Gabler, Cymbeline, LoveMusik (Tony, Drama Desk, Outer Critics, Drama League award nominations), Sweeney Todd (Tony, Drama Desk, Outer Critics, Drama League award nominations, Drama Critics Circle citation), Assassins (2004 Tony Award winner, Outer Critics Circle Award winner, Original Cast Grammy nomination.), The Who’s Tommy (Tony nomination, Drama League nomination, Theater World Award winner, Original Cast Grammy winner) and Titanic.  London’s West End: Hedwig and the Angry Inch -- also Off-Broadway and Los Angeles (Garland Award winner, Ovation Award nomination)  Off-Broadway:  Road Show, King Lear with Kevin Kline at the Public Theater (Drama League Award nomination) Futurity at HERE Arts Center, and an oak tree at Barrow Street as well as premieres and revivals by Charles L. Mee, Lanford Wilson, Maria Irene Fornes and Christopher Hampton, The Games with Meredith Monk and Ping Chong (BAM Next Wave), Duncan Sheik’s Spring Awakening, The Apple Tree for Encores! and the Emmy Award winning broadcast of Sondheim’s Passion.  Regional: Romeo in Romeo and Juliet, Puck in A Midsummer Night’s Dream, Crow in Tooth of Crime, Richard II, Measure for Measure, Much Ado About Nothing, Eastern Standard, Passion (Kennedy Center Sondheim Celebration), Anyone Can Whistle, Sunday In The Park With George and A Little Night Music (Jefferson award nomination).  Film: includes Cirque Du Freak: The Vampire’s Assistant, Stake Land (2010 Toronto Film Festival Cadillac Award), Meskada (Tribeca Film Festival 2010), Brief Interviews With Hideous Men (Sundance 2009), The Mexican with Julia Roberts, Brad Pitt and James Gandolfini and Paul Auster’s Lulu on the Bridge, Tokyo Pop, Rock & Roll High School Forever.  TV: currently The Observer on JJ Abrams’ “FRINGE” for FOX and Marvin Frey on HBO’s TREME, also Ian Ware on “Fame” and Gary Forbush on “The American Embassy,” as well as episodes of “Law & Order Criminal Intent,” “CSI,” “dr. vegas,” “The Equalizer,”  “Tracey Ullman Show” and others.  Music: in addition to concert appearances with the New York Philharmonic, NY Pops at Carnegie Hall, National Symphony Orchestra in DC and Chicago Symphony at Ravinia, as well as at Preservation Hall and the New Orleans Jazz and Heritage Festival, Cerveris toured the US & UK as guitarist with punk icon Bob Mould and has performed with Pete Townshend, The Breeders, Stone Temple Pilots, Frank Black, Teenage Fanclub and Lloyd Cole.  Recordings include his indierock debut, Dog Eared, for Low Heat Records available on iTunes.
